Q 2. Why do traders and clubs need stocktakes?

Nearly everyone has the need for an annual stocktake valuation for working out profits and tax liabilities. In addition, with management or Stewards in charge, an ongoing stock control gives reassurance on profit levels and stock carried. Regular stocktaking can deter theft and fraud or bring it to light before damage to profits becomes so serious as to cause business collapse.

Other needs are when Partnerships form or dissolve, when Finance is sought, or sometimes upon Divorce. The other important need is when businesses are bought or sold. An independent stocktaker is often mandatory in contracts, and takes away worry on that important day by preventing disputes between buyer and vendor.

Q 4. What if the stocktake is carried out whilst the business is operating?

No problem, using sales figures covering the stocktake work means we can make accurate adjustments - especially if your till gives a breakdown of sales. Systematic counting ensures all stock is thoroughly examined, and enables a complete valuation.

Q 5. Must a year end stocktake be carried out on the exact day? - We are usually very busy that day.

Well, the certificate of valuation must be for that day, but adjustments are easily calculated from a stocktake several days before or after - to suit you. All that is required is a takings figure and goods received quantities together with a GP%. Our software for Licensed trades does just that.

Q 8. Why can't my staff do it themselves?

Can you afford to pay them the extra for their overtime? Can they count accurately? Do they have something to hide? Will your customers wait whilst they search through drawers counting? Can you afford to shut shop? Will they be distracted by what they find, or the other tasks needed that day? Can they put an accurate valuation on damaged goods, unfashionable goods, out of date goods? Will your company auditors believe your own figures? An independent professional stocktaker will carry out the work without fuss or disruption, and provide a credible certificate of valuation.

Q 9. How can you get an accurate valuation if prices are not standard?

We count at nominal retail prices and then apply trade discounts to suit your pricing structure. In retail outlets, numerous categories are used for differing products to enable appropriate discounts are applied.
